Israeli attacks targeting eastern and southern Lebanon

As we’ve been reporting, more attacks have been launched on Lebanon by the Israeli army, with its spokesperson saying “preemptive strikes” targeted Hezbollah sites.

Our colleagues on the ground are reporting that the attacks targeted towns in eastern and southern Lebanon.

The raids targeted the towns of al-Tayri, Bint Jbeil, Hanine, Zawtar, and the Nabatieh region in southern Lebanon, as well as the areas surrounding the Shaara, Harbata, and Hermel regions, and the areas surrounding the towns of Shamstar, Taria, and Bouday in eastern Lebanon.

The Israeli military, in a rare appeal, told people in Lebanon to move away from what it called Hezbollah targets as it said it would carry out more strikes.

“We advise civilians from Lebanese villages located in and next to buildings and areas used by Hezbollah for military purposes, such as those used to store weapons, to immediately move out of harm’s way for their own safety,” military spokesman Daniel Hagari told journalists.

One killed, 4 wounded in Israeli attacks on Lebanon

Lebanon’s official National News Agency (NNA) is reporting that at least one civilian has been killed in the new wave of Israeli air strikes targeting eastern and southern Lebanon.

The NNA reported that “enemy warplanes launched … more than 80 air strikes in half an hour”, targeting south Lebanon’s Nabatiyeh district. It also reported strikes in the Tyre area.

At the same time, the NNA reported “intense raids in the Bekaa” Valley in the east, deep inside Lebanon near the Syrian border, including in the vicinity of Baalbek and the outskirts of Hermel.

The NNA said the strikes in the east killed a “civilian”, a shepherd, “and wounded two members of his family” and four others.


Israel tells Lebanese residents to flee amid intense air attacks

Around 4:30 GMT, we heard a number of strikes. I counted 10 just in the vicinity around me.

The Israeli army said it mounted intensive strikes this morning as Israeli fighters launched dozens of air strikes in scattered areas in southern and eastern Lebanon.

In Tyre, which is about 80km from Beirut, strikes hit Hosh, Qasimia, and Bazouriyeh. We’ve seen the pictures from there. They seem to be very large strikes, and towns across the southern Lebanon border, including al-Tayba.

Now in the Bekaa region, in the east of Lebanon, the Israeli army says they hit Nabi Rachad, Tarayya, Shmestar and Bodai, which are a very concentrated ring of towns in the Bekaa.

The Israeli army spokesman has also issued an urgent warning to villages in Lebanon. He says, “If you’re inside or near a building used by Hezbollah to store weapons or combat equipment, you must evacuate the building and move away from it immediately. Anyone who is near Hezbollah elements or weapons is putting himself at risk.”


Rocket hits area in Lebanon previously not targeted

A rocket hit an uninhabited mountainside east of the Lebanese port city of Byblos, according to Lebanon’s state media and a resident Reuters spoke to. The area was not hit previously by air strikes in months of fighting between Israel and Hezbollah.

Lebanese media reports that in addition to the one civilian killed in Israeli attacks across eastern and southern Lebanon, 17 people have been wounded. Israeli jets launched more than 80 air raids within 30 minutes early this morning.

A Lebanese shepherd was killed and six people were injured, including two family members, in an attack in Bodai in eastern Lebanon, state media reported. The Health Ministry said 11 more people were wounded in another strike in Aitaroun, southern Lebanon.
